Hitachi 53SDX89BA Chassis DP86V Intermittent Picture Problems.
Some time no picture. Some times full deflection but will have a black
rectangle all the way up and
down about 1/3ed of the lift side of screen. Other times double image. One time
I saw a 8" wide picture
across the entire middle, while the rest of the top and bottom had diagonal
lines going all the way across
the screen. When that happened it looked like it had full deflection of the
picture and just kept a 8"
wide sample. May play perfect for a long time in between the symptoms. We have
manual already. Didn't see
any thing about this in your tech bulletins or archives. My tech thinks it's
the comb filter or PIP
module. Nothing has been done to it yet except let it play.
I have already email Hitachi about this but thought maybe some one out
there has seen this problem
lately. Thanks
